Ted Rulseh to Speak at Dec. 6 MCLA Meeting

Next MCLA Meeting Date: Thursday, Dec. 6, 2018

Manitowoc County Office Complex, Room 300
4319 Expo Drive, Manitowoc
Meetings are at 6:30pm — Public and guests welcome and encouraged to attend!

Our guest speaker will be Ted Rulseh, a former resident of Manitowoc County and author, editor and publisher of several books on the Great Lakes region, he is the author of On the Pond: Lake Michigan Reflections. He recently released a book called Lakeside Companion which presents the science of lakes in an enjoyable way, with real world examples. He explains how little things that shore residents do on their property can have a large impact on the lake’s ecology. Ted J. Rulseh writes the newspaper column “The Lake Where You Live” and is active in lake-advocacy organizations, including the Wisconsin Citizen Lake Monitoring Network. He lives in the lake-rich region of northeastern Wisconsin.

Following the program Gene Weyer will review the lake monitoring data for each lake in the MCLA monitoring program. We now have enough data to start to identify long term water quality trends in our lakes.
